+#ifndef ABSL_BASE_INTERNAL_ERRNO_SAVER_H_
+#define ABSL_BASE_INTERNAL_ERRNO_SAVER_H_
+
+#include <cerrno>
+
+#include "absl/base/config.h"
+
+namespace absl {
+ABSL_NAMESPACE_BEGIN
+namespace base_internal {
+
+// `ErrnoSaver` captures the value of `errno` upon construction and restores it
+// upon deletion. It is used in low-level code and must be super fast. Do not
+// add instrumentation, even in debug modes.
+class ErrnoSaver {
+ public:
+ ErrnoSaver() : saved_errno_(errno) {}
+ ~ErrnoSaver() { errno = saved_errno_; }
+ int operator()() const { return saved_errno_; }
+
+ private:
+ const int saved_errno_;
+};
+
+} // namespace base_internal
+ABSL_NAMESPACE_END
+} // namespace absl
+
+#endif // ABSL_BASE_INTERNAL_ERRNO_SAVER_H_

+#include "absl/base/internal/errno_saver.h"
+
+#include <cerrno>
+
+#include "gmock/gmock.h"
+#include "gtest/gtest.h"
+
+namespace {
+using ::testing::Eq;
+
+struct ErrnoPrinter {
+ int no;
+};
+std::ostream &operator<<(std::ostream &os, ErrnoPrinter ep) {
+ return os << strerror(ep.no) << " [" << ep.no << "]";
+}
+bool operator==(ErrnoPrinter one, ErrnoPrinter two) { return one.no == two.no; }
+
+TEST(ErrnoSaverTest, Works) {
+ errno = EDOM;
+ {
+ absl::base_internal::ErrnoSaver errno_saver;
+ EXPECT_THAT(ErrnoPrinter{errno}, Eq(ErrnoPrinter{EDOM}));
+ errno = ERANGE;
+ EXPECT_THAT(ErrnoPrinter{errno}, Eq(ErrnoPrinter{ERANGE}));
+ EXPECT_THAT(ErrnoPrinter{errno_saver()}, Eq(ErrnoPrinter{EDOM}));
+ }
+ EXPECT_THAT(ErrnoPrinter{errno}, Eq(ErrnoPrinter{EDOM}));
+}
+} // namespace
